Desert Camping
As part of an Inner Mongolia bespoke program or as a standalone experience, the Badain Jaran Desert awaits you.
This is the fourth largest desert in the world and home to the tallest stationary dunes you will ever see – some measuring over 500 meters in height!
The Badain Jaran has long been feared by travelers because of the mysterious whistling noises emanating from within the dunes. There are plenty of theories as to why the sands sing – what will yours be?

Yurts
Whether it’s a Uyghur homestay or Mongolian yurt, we have got you covered. There is no better immersion experience than living like a local.
One of our favorite yurt experiences takes place in the Hulun Buir Grasslands where you can breath pure air while gazing at the endless plains of green grass dotted with crystal clear lakes. Named after two Mongolia lovers Hulun and Buir, many local legends are rooted in these stunning grasslands.
Get a taste of the nomadic lifestyle by spending a night in a yurt made out of yak materials and luxuriate in a warm cup of butter tea before going to sleep.
